PHP's Dynamic Filesystem Functions

Much of the time spent in past issues has been spent covering PHP and MySQL working in unison to accomplish a particular goal. But what if your ISP was unwilling to support MySQL? Fear not, fellow programmer! PHP offers a series of flexible and powerful filesystem functions, allowing for the possibility to store "databases" in the form of flatfiles.
